Chromebook Care
It is the responsibility of each student to take care of their school issued Chromebook.
Chromebook Care:
Do not allow food or drink near the Chromebook
Close the lid when carrying
Use two hands to carry the Chromebook
Do not place books or other items on top of the Chromebook
Use clean hands
Parents and students are responsible for broken Chromebooks and repairs.
